Legal Ramifications of the Leak
The WhipitDev leak has significant legal implications for the company and its stakeholders. Legal experts suggest that the company may face lawsuits from affected parties, including clients and partners, seeking compensation for damages incurred due to the breach.
Moreover, regulatory bodies may impose fines and penalties for non-compliance with data protection laws such as GDPR and CCPA. It is crucial for organizations to adhere to these regulations to avoid legal complications.

Statistics and Data Related to the Leak
Data from recent studies indicates the alarming frequency of data breaches in the tech industry. For instance, a report by IBM found that the average cost of a data breach in 2022 was $4.35 million, a 12.7% increase from the previous year.

The Role of Cybersecurity in Preventing Leaks
Cybersecurity plays a critical role in safeguarding sensitive information and preventing data leaks. Organizations must prioritize cybersecurity by investing in advanced tools and technologies, such as firewalls, intrusion detection systems, and encryption software.
Emerging Trends in Cybersecurity
- Artificial intelligence-driven threat detection
- Cloud-based security solutions
- Blockchain technology for secure data management
Adopting these trends can enhance an organization's ability to detect and respond to potential threats in real-time.
